40-9-101 . Application of Montana Rules of Civil Procedure.
(1)Except as otherwise provided, the Montana Rules of Civil Procedure apply to all proceedings under this section and 40-9-102 .
(2)A proceeding for grandparent-grandchild contact under this section and 40-9-102 must be entitled, "In re the grandparent-grandchild contact of......"
(3)The initial pleading in all proceedings under this section and 40-9-102 must be denominated a petition. A responsive pleading must be denominated a response. Other pleadings must be denominated as provided in the Montana Rules of Civil Procedure.

Legislative History
En. Sec. 1, Ch. 17, L. 1979; amd. Sec. 32, Ch. 343, L. 1997.
